AmbuSun is an AI revenue cycle management (RCM) services startup. We handle billing end to end for ambulatory surgery centers and physician practices, from charge capture through denials and AR follow-up. Our billers work encounters using software our own engineers build alongside them.

What you'll do
- Own the full billing cycle for assigned accounts: charge capture, claims submission, eligibility checks, and payment posting
- Code and review encounters (CPT, ICD-10, HCPCS, modifiers) so claims go out clean the first time
- Work AR follow-up and prioritize aging accounts by dollars and deadlines, including timely filing limits
- Investigate the root cause of denials, correct and rework claims, and file appeals that stick
- Call payers and navigate portals to resolve follow-ups and appeals
- Apply write-offs and adjustments accurately and keep patient balances clean and explainable
